TRAITOROUS
Source: 567
Trai″tor‐ous (?), a. [[Cf. F. traîtreux.]] 1. 1. Guilty of treason; treacherous; perfidious; faithless; as, a traitorous officer or subject. Shak.
2. 2. Consisting in treason; partaking of treason; implying breach of allegiance; as, a traitorous scheme.
— Trai″tor‐ous‐ly, adv. — Trai″tor‐ous‐ness, n.
